Understanding the clinical environment
Health facilities are complex, high-trust places. Construction must support infection control, patient comfort, and uninterrupted services.
We work closely with hospital teams to manage:
-
Live environments with strict access and hygiene controls
-
Work around critical services and shut-downs
-
Sensitive areas such as wards, operating spaces, and MRI/CT zones
-
Staged delivery to support ongoing clinical operations
